Handover — Quornmill broker upgrade (from Petra to incoming contractor)

We're mid-upgrade from Quornmill 4 to 5. Staging cluster done; prod pending. Drain consumers before rolling each node — the ops script handles ordering. Do not touch the mirrored queues on node three until the lag alert clears. Rollback snapshots live in the Harthaven archive, retained 14 days. Upgrade notes are in the runbook wiki. The archive is sealed; unlock it with the passphrase below.

strongbox words: ralax-sileth-queniel-zorvan-drumir-gordor-kasok-julox-fenwyn-gormir-quenath-fraiel-ralys-fenath

## Account Recovery — Poolhouse Service

Hey reviewer — this covers recovering the admin account for Poolhouse, our connection pooling layer at Brindlemark. If the pooler admin locks out (usually after three bad TOTP attempts), connections keep draining from the warm pool but you can't resize it. Don't panic; the pool self-heals for about an hour. To regain access, hit the recovery endpoint from the bastion, confirm your identity with the on-call lead, and supply the standing recovery passphrase recorded below.

recovery phrase for bagef-tafop: zorath-drumir

## Deployment

This section covers deploying Lexiprompt, the autocomplete index service. Note for this week's sync: the index rebuild remains slow (roughly 45 minutes per shard), so schedule deploys outside peak hours and always warm the prefix cache before flipping traffic. Deploys are rolling, one shard at a time, with a health gate between each. At startup the service loads the following configuration values.

config for kahag-tafop:
WENWYN_PIN=7412
WENWYN_TENANT=fenion
WENWYN_METRICS_HOST=metrics.wenwyn.zemvarnet.local
WENWYN_SEAL=seal_cafee3b9
WENWYN_STANDBY_TEAM=praox